What the charity does
Caring for Joshua Hayday presented many challenges. Through the projects that we, JHHHT, support and the initiatives we work on, we hope to help families facing similar challenges. We have identified three specific areas where we feel that additional support for families is really needed: +?+?+?Respite care +?+?+?Transport +?+?+?Equipment not provided by the NHS
